Understanding Cigna's Coverage for ABA Therapy in Texas

Applied behavior analysis (ABA) therapy is widely recognized as an evidence-based treatment for individuals with autism spectrum disorder. In Texas, Cigna insurance plans often include coverage for ABA therapy, but the specifics can vary depending on your employer's plan or individual policy. It is important to know that Cigna typically covers ABA therapy when it is deemed medically necessary and provided by a board-certified behavior analyst (BCBA) or a supervised registered behavior technician (RBT). Many plans require prior authorization and may have session limits or annual caps. For families in Texas, this coverage can be a lifeline, as ABA therapy is often intensive and costly without insurance support. Always start by reviewing your plan's summary of benefits or calling the customer service number on your insurance card to ask about ABA therapy coverage. How to Use Cigna's ABA Therapy Provider Directory

Cigna provides an online provider directory that allows you to search for in-network ABA therapy providers across Texas. To use it effectively, follow these steps:

  • Log in to your Cigna account at myCigna.com or use the Cigna mobile app. This gives you access to your specific plan's network.
  • Select "Find a Doctor" or "Find a Provider" and choose the option for behavioral health or specialty care.
  • Enter your location (city, ZIP code, or county) in Texas. For example, you can search for providers in Houston, Dallas, Austin, San Antonio, or any other area.
  • Filter by specialty such as "Applied Behavior Analysis" or "Behavioral Analyst." You may also see "Autism Spectrum Disorder" as a condition filter.
  • Check the provider's details to confirm they are a BCBA-led clinic and that they accept new patients. Look for contact information and office hours.

If you cannot find a provider near you, call Cigna customer service at the number on your card. They can help you locate in-network providers or discuss out-of-network options if necessary. Keep in mind that some providers may not be listed accurately, so it is wise to call the clinic directly to verify they accept your specific Cigna plan. What to Look for in a Cigna In-Network ABA Provider

BCBA Supervision and Qualified Staff

ABA therapy should always be led by a board-certified behavior analyst (BCBA). This professional designs and oversees the treatment plan, while registered behavior technicians (RBTs) deliver direct therapy. When searching the Cigna directory, look for providers that explicitly state they are BCBA-led. Ask about staff qualifications, supervision ratios, and training protocols. A quality provider will be transparent about their team's credentials.

Experience with Autism and Early Intervention

Not all ABA providers are the same. Some specialize in early intervention for young children, while others work with adolescents or adults. If your child is under six, look for providers experienced in early intensive behavioral intervention (EIBI). For older individuals, focus on providers skilled in functional communication training or social skills development. Always ask about the provider's experience with your child's specific needs.

Location and Availability

Texas is a large state, and ABA therapy often requires multiple sessions per week. Choose a provider that is conveniently located or offers in-home or telehealth options. Check whether they have a waitlist and how soon they can start services. Many families in Texas face long wait times, so it is smart to apply to several providers. Texas Medicaid and Cigna: What You Need to Know

In Texas, some Medicaid plans are administered by Cigna through the STAR and CHIP programs. If your child is enrolled in Texas Medicaid and has a Cigna-managed plan, ABA therapy may be covered under the Early and Periodic Screening, Diagnostic and Treatment (EPSDT) benefit. This benefit requires states to cover medically necessary services for children under 21, including ABA therapy. To access this coverage, you will need a diagnosis of autism spectrum disorder from a qualified professional and a referral for ABA. Use Cigna's provider directory for your specific Medicaid plan, or contact your managed care organization directly. Tips for Verifying Your Cigna ABA Therapy Benefits

Before starting ABA therapy, always verify your benefits to avoid surprise costs. Here are practical steps:

  • Call Cigna customer service and ask specifically about ABA therapy coverage. Ask about deductibles, copays, coinsurance, and any annual or lifetime maximums.
  • Request a prior authorization if required. Your provider's office often handles this, but you should confirm it is submitted.
  • Ask about session limits - some plans cap the number of hours per week or year.
  • Inquire about telehealth coverage if you prefer remote sessions. Cigna often covers telehealth ABA, but verify for your plan.
  • Get everything in writing - note the date, time, and name of the representative you spoke with.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Searching for Providers

  • Assuming all Cigna plans are the same. Coverage varies widely between employer plans, individual policies, and Medicaid plans. Always check your specific plan.
  • Only using the online directory without calling. Some listed providers may not be accepting new patients or may have outdated information. Always call to confirm.
  • Ignoring out-of-network options. If no in-network provider is available, Cigna may offer out-of-network benefits. Ask about reimbursement rates and whether you can use a single-case agreement.
  • Waiting too long to start. ABA therapy is most effective when started early. Begin your search as soon as you have a diagnosis and insurance approval.
  • Not asking about waitlists. Many Texas ABA providers have long waitlists. Apply to multiple clinics and ask about estimated start dates.
